Figure 3. A 46-year-old female patient with Crohn's disease presenting with acute right flank pain. (a) MR urogram shows a level of obstruction at the mid/distal third of the right ureter, and axial CT confirmed a distal ureteric calculus. (b) Retrograde pyelography demonstrates a calculus (arrow) above a distal ureteric stricture, and removed at ureteroscopy.
